Betty is opposed to capital punishment by lethal injection. But doctors inject patients with all sorts of medicines every day. For example, vaccines against flu, pneumonia, and tetanus are injected into millions of patients. Antibiotics are injected for a whole host of bacterial infections, and insulin is injected for diabetes. Obviously Betty's views are not supported by the evidence.
Ecclesia
An organized, often state-supported religion or church that claims a majority of the population as its members or adherents.
Religious Involvement
The extent to which individuals engage in practices, rituals, and activities associated with a religion, which can influence their personal lives, values, and community engagement.
